    Infact PR has very little affect on serps, BUT in around about way it does.

    Think about it in a logical way, PR is given to sites for having higher PR backlinks from sites that have more authority than the you are linking to, In tern it passes Authority ( respect ) to the site it links to . PR its self doesnt boost your serps but instead its amount of authority that does.

    This is the reason why if you buy a PR6 link from a directory that has just been set up on a dropped domain wont do you any favours, however if you manage to get a backlink from a long term PR6 which has been a PR6 for a long period of time ( and is related to your site ) you will receive a boost in authority.

    Its been known for as long as i can remember that the longer your links are on a site the more it will benefit you , who ever thinks that SEO is something you can do in a month or even two and still expect these results to be there in a years time is kidding them selves and they need to wake up.

    It's about time everyone forgot about PR and actually based their link building efforts the proper old fashioned way by studying backlinks among other things. How do you think it was done before that little green bar was around :rolleyes:
